The History of Oakbridge University

In May 1989, Rev. Dr. Judith Coates, her husband Rev. Thomas Coates (recently retired from Unity Church), and I, Rev. Dr. Eva McGinnis, gathered with several supporters at a restaurant in Federal Way, WA, for an exploratory visioning conversation. After nearly three hours of heartfelt discussion, we emerged with a shared vision to establish a nonprofit organization.
